Choosing the Right Type of Mover
It is important to realize that not all movers offer the same types of services. Full-service moving companies handle every aspect of the move, from packing your office belongings, to loading the truck, to driving the moving truck. Self-serve moving companies require you to pack up all of your office belongings and pack up the truck, while they drive the moving truck from your current location to your new location. There are also do-it-yourself movers that only rent out the moving trucks and moving supplies, but you and your team must pack the boxes, load the truck, and drive to your new location.
There are also moving companies that only handle intrastate moves, or moves where both the current and new location are in the same state. Interstate moving companies are able to travel between states and can handle longer moves.
Finding a Reputable Company
It is vital that you find the right moving company to avoid being scammed, and to ensure you receive quality services. Below is a list of several tips to help you find a reputable moving company to handle your move.
- Make sure the moving company has proper insurance and are licensed to work in your state. This can easily be done by asking to see their documents prior to hiring.
- Always ask for a detailed, written estimate prior to hiring. You should gather estimates from several different moving services to compare the pricing. Remember that the cheapest bid does not always represent the best bid.
- Ask for referrals and make sure you contact those businesses to ensure they were pleased with the services they received from the moving company.
- Always ask for the complete business name, address and phone number. This will give you the opportunity to make sure they are an actual company. If possible, check out their address to make sure it is legitimate and be leery of any of the moving services that do not answer the phone using their complete business name. This could be a sign of a fraudulent company.
- Go online and check out the mover’s website to make sure their services match what you are looking for in a mover. Also, look over several online review sites and see what former customers are saying about their moving services.
- If you require an interstate moving company for your office move, you can check with the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ration to ensure they are registered to handle across state moves.
